The Moraine Valley Community College Fine and Performing Arts Center (FPAC) is opening its doors after 17 months for a full lineup of in-person professional and academic shows. Tickets go on sale to the general public beginning Monday, Aug. 30.

All performances will be held in the Dorothy Menker Theater, but are subject to change. Professional Series shows are $35 for the general public, $31.50 for members, $28 for veterans and active military, and free for students with an ID. The Salon Series is $25-$30 for the general public, $22.50-$27 for members, $20-$25 for military and free for students.
The FPAC has taken measures to ensure the safety of audience members, staff and performers. Masks must be worn indoors by all non-performers, and a CampusClear self-screening must be completed on the app or website, or on a paper form provided upon entering the building.
